Problems solved by technology

[0003] At present, in-situ treatment technologies for flushing toilets in my country include anaerobic fermentation to generate biogas for energy supply, artificial wetland treatment technology, etc. However, due to the small amount of water produced by each household and less organic matter, the generated biogas cannot continue to supply energy, which has certain limitations. Due to the presence of certain suspended solids, the artificial wetland technology has problems such as easy clogging and low treatment efficiency.

Embodiment 1

[0030] Such as figure 1 As shown, it is a kind of rural household black water in-situ resource treatment device provided in Example 1, including a pretreatment adjustment area 1, a microbial electrolysis enhanced treatment area 4 and a tertiary treatment clarification area 12, and a pretreatment adjustment area 1 The upper part is provided with a first exhaust port 3, and the upper part of the microbial electrolysis enhanced treatment area 4 is provided with a second exhaust port 7. It is characterized in that the microbial electrolytic enhanced treatment area 4 is provided with an anode area, a cathode area, an external DC power supply 8 and a resistor 9. The anode area is filled with carbon black conductive plastic particles 11, and a carbon rod 10 is inserted in the middle as an anode electrode. Abstract

The invention provides a rural household toilet black water in-situ recycling device and method. The rural household toilet black water in-situ recycling device is composed of a pretreatment adjusting area, a microbial electrolysis strengthening treatment area and a clarification area. Black water generated by flushing a toilet with water in each household firstly enters a pretreatment pool, and macromolecular organic matters are converted into micromolecular organic matters through a hydrolytic acidification effect. Then, the black water enters a microbial electrolysis system provided with conductive plastic particles and a carbon fiber electrode, a weak voltage is applied to stimulate the effect of microorganisms, pollutants and pathogenic microorganisms in the black water are intensively treated, and the sewage finally flows into the clarification area, is baffled by a baffle and then is discharged. The clarification area serves as a discharged water storage pool. The treated effluent can be used as a liquid fertilizer for farmlands. The device and the method have the advantages of being simple and convenient to operate, efficient, low in consumption, stable in system operation, capable of recycling and harmlessly treating the black water and the like, and suitable for treating small-volume toilet black water.
